Ahead of the 2024 NFL Draft, Drake Maye spent time in Mobile, Alabama, working with veteran quarterback Philip Rivers, receiving key advice on playing in the league.

So, when the New England Patriots quarterback heard that the 44-year-old quarterback had signed with the Indianapolis Colts practice squad, and even has a chance to start this weekend, the smile on his face said it all.

‘I think it’s awesome. I think it’s pretty cool,” Maye told reporters on Wednesday. “When we were down there – I did draft training in Mobile, and he lives around there somewhere. The biggest thing is he still throws it well. I mean, that was, shoot, two springs ago. So, not the last one, the one before. He was slinging it well. So, what a quarterback, what a competitor. He’s the ultimate competitor. I’m sure he knows the offense well, and I’m sure still slings it great.

“So, I saw a little bit of his press conference; I thought it was pretty funny, but no, he seems like a great guy. When I was around him, he’s been great to me. So, it’s pretty cool, something like that, whatever happens there, but it’s pretty sweet.”

So, does Maye plan to still be playing when he’s 44 years old?

“Shoot, if I’m moving around a little bit still, I hope so,” he responded. “Play as long as I can.”

At the age of 44, Rivers is determined to prove that he’s still got it. But one other former NFL player isn’t pleased with the Colts for not giving him a call first.

During an episode of his “4th&1 Podcast, Cam Newton sounded off on Indianapolis for not reaching out to him.

“It’s almost like a slap in my face, bro,” Newton said. ” I ain’t gonna lie.”

Newton’s cohost Omari “Penny” Collins chimed in, saying that teams might not have realized he was interested as he’s so involved in the media now.

“Did Philip Rivers send any type of sign that he was available?” Newton responded. “Why you asking me to do something that everybody else didn’t do?”

Newton went on to point out that he has yet to retire, having last played for the Carolina Panthers in 2021. He is 36 years old.

Here’s What Philip Rivers Had To Say At His Introductory Press Conference

Rivers had many great moments during his introductory press conference, with some incredible quotes.

“I had not given any thought of playing again until about 48 hours ago, to be honest with you,” Rivers said on Wednesday.

But the Colts made it too hard to say no.

“They wanted me,” Rivers added. “I try to keep it as simple as that. A game I love to play. A game that I thought I was done playing. Certainly, I wasn’t really hanging on any hope of playing again. I kind of thought that ship had sailed.

“But something about it excited me. Just kind of one of those deals – a door opens and you can either walk through and find out if you can do it or run from it. I know that there’s risk involved obviously in what may or may not happen. But the only way to find out is to go for it.”
